【正文】
尤其是在本論文的寫作過程中,何晶昌老師給予了我極大的鞭策、鼓勵與支持。圖 修改后處理模板文件,修改“”文件,在此文件中加入新建的后置處理程序,添加新的一行。該零件由兩部分構(gòu)成:PART0PART02。其余保持默認即可。注:刀具位置均可通過此兩選項進行調(diào)整。 設(shè)置非切削參數(shù)1 設(shè)置非切削參數(shù)2 運動仿真單擊圖標。單擊圖標,彈出模擬界面,切換到“3D動態(tài)”,“動畫速度”調(diào)整為2,單擊按鈕。 創(chuàng)建部件邊界(4) 創(chuàng)建毛坯邊界雙擊圖標,單擊【指定毛坯邊界】按鈕,單擊【桿材】圖標,單擊【安裝位置】中的“選擇”,用鼠標選中零件最左邊的點,單擊“確定”。(5)又單擊拉伸按鈕,彈出回轉(zhuǎn)對話框。工步3:切槽和,切刀寬2。可以完成包括自由曲面在內(nèi)的復(fù)雜模型的創(chuàng)建,同時在圖形顯示方面運用了區(qū)域化管理方式,節(jié)約系統(tǒng)資源。在數(shù)控車床上完成該軸的車削加工,結(jié)果表明加工精度符合圖紙要求、基于UC的自動編程可以提高NC程序的正確性和安全性、同時還能提高工作效率。UG NX 6.O是NX系列的最新版本,它在原版本的基礎(chǔ)上進行了多處的改進。目前,數(shù)控銑削加工中普遍采用UG或Mastercam自動編程,而數(shù)控車削加工中主要采用手工編程的方法,而手工編程效率低,準確性差,本文討論了基于UG自動編程的數(shù)控車削加工方法,UG的數(shù)控車模塊包含鉆孔、鉸孔,車外圓、內(nèi)孔、螺紋、切斷等操作,用UG的車削模塊可自動生成數(shù)控車床的NC程序,UG產(chǎn)生NC程序的步驟為:零件建模→創(chuàng)建程序→創(chuàng)建刀具→創(chuàng)建幾何體→創(chuàng)建操作→生成刀具軌跡→生成NC程序。注意:在【文件名】文本框中所輸入的新建文件名必須為英文,否則無法打開。注意:實際車削該軸床為前置刀架,在創(chuàng)建刀具時,通過調(diào)整“刀具視圖”為右視圖,“旋轉(zhuǎn)角度”為270176。其余保持默認即可。設(shè)置【切削區(qū)域】,用同樣的方法選取“軸向切削平面”,設(shè)置【非切削移動】中的【逼近】選項,:其中黃點為【運動到起點】;綠點為【出發(fā)點】。其他設(shè)置默認即可,單擊“確定”,單擊“生成” 圖標, GONGBU04完成。再單擊“確定”。工步2的創(chuàng)建操作步驟相同,單擊圖標,在“操作子類型”中選擇“FINISH_TURN_OD”(精車);“程序”設(shè)置為:GONGBU02;“刀具”設(shè)置為“OD_55_R_GONGBU02”;“幾何體”設(shè)置為“TURNING_WORKPIECE”;“方法”設(shè)置為:“LATHE_FINISH”;“名稱”設(shè)置為:“FINISH_TURN_OD_GONGBU02”。 在“程序和刀軌”選項中設(shè)置“程序起始序列”下的“程序開始”?;赨G的數(shù)控車削自動編程,避免了手工編程中繁瑣的基點、節(jié)點計算,編程效率高、正確性高,特別適用于復(fù)雜零件的數(shù)控編程。衷心地感謝在百忙之中評閱論文和參加答辯的各位老師、專家和教授。代碼如下:零件1前半部分:%00001N0010 G94 G90N0020 T0101N0030 G97 S500 M03N0040 G94 G01 X60. Z42. F1500.N0050 F1000.N0060 N0070 F80.N0080 N0090 F1000.N0100 N0110 N0120 N0130 N0140 F80.N0150 N0160 F1000.N0170 N0180 N0190 N0200 N0210 F80.N0220 N0230 F1000.N0240 N0250 N0260 X48.…………………N9270 N9280 N9290 N9300 N9310 N9320 N9330 N9340 N9350 N9360 N9370 N9380 N9390 N9400 N9410 N9420 N9430 F1000.N9440 N9450 X60. F1300.N9460 Z42.N9470 M30其他幾個零件的程序代碼生成,操作步驟相同。 創(chuàng)建新的后處理文件,名稱設(shè)定為“HNC21T”,輸出單位控制為毫米,機床類型設(shè)置為車床,控制器選擇“一般”。單擊圖標,彈出模擬界面,切換到“3D動態(tài)”,“動畫速度”調(diào)整為2,單擊按鈕。單擊【確定】(4) 創(chuàng)建毛坯邊界雙擊圖標,單擊【指定毛坯邊界】按鈕,單擊【桿材】圖標,單擊【安裝位置】中的“選擇”,用鼠標選中零件最左邊的點,單擊“確定”?!具M給率】中【切削】設(shè)為50mmpm,其他【更多】選項中各參數(shù)分別依次設(shè)為1500、1000、800、800、1200、1300、1500、50、30,單位均為mmpm。其他選項的內(nèi)容均和粗車內(nèi)容相同,后面的模擬仿真操作步驟也一樣,, GONGBU2完成。(4) 切削參數(shù)設(shè)置單擊【切削參數(shù)】 圖標,設(shè)置【余量】選項中的【面】和【徑向】,單擊“確定”。 創(chuàng)建刀具單擊,在彈出對話框中從刀具子類型中選擇“OD_55_R”外圓刀,為工序2的每個工步分別依次創(chuàng)建刀具,其名稱為OD_75_R_GONGBU01(菱形刀片機夾車刀,用于粗車) 、OD_55_R_GONGBU02(菱形刀片機夾車刀,用于精車) OD_GROOVE_L_GONGBU03 (刀寬為2mm的切斷刀,用于切槽)、OD_THREAD_L_GONGBU04 (螺紋車刀)。注意:在【文件名】文本框中所輸入的新建文件名必須為英文,否則無法打開。自動編程也稱為計算機輔助編程,即程序編制工作的大部分或全部由計算機完成。UG自從1990年進入我國以來,以其強大的功能和工程背景,已經(jīng)在我國的航空、航天、汽車、模具和家電等領(lǐng)域得到廣泛的應(yīng)用。 programming time, enhances the procedure the accuracy and the security, reduces the production cost, enhances the working efficiency. By a example of a shaft machining in the CNC lathe, This paper introduced the method of the CNC automatic programming based on UG and the procedure to create postprocessor for a CNC lathe, and finished the shaft machining in the CNC lathe, besides through to establish the postprocessor that could accord with the machining what worker actually control , produce NC program. The effect indicated that the machining precision accorded with the drawing request, that